Programme Overview

The International Islamic University Malaysia MBA programme was launched in 1995 as a part-time programme and has been well received by Malaysian executives. Following its success, a full-time MBA programme was introduced to cater for both local and international students. The MBA programme is specially designed to meet the needs of potential managers and executives. The programme is designed on the lines of American MBA programmes and provides students with a strong foundation in the concepts, principles and techniques of modern business management. The programme’s convenient modular format provides mid-career professionals an opportunity for both career advancement, as well as corporate networking.

The programme is an intensive, intellectually challenging introduction to an advanced study of business management through the distinctive approach of providing a framework for analysis and implementation. Most courses are taught using the case methods to enable the integration of knowledge delivery with problem solving skills. Upon completing the programme, students will have gained:

  • an integrated understanding of the core disciplines of management;
  • develop the skills in solving business problems;
  • develop leadership, communication and interpersonal skills through working in small groups and involvement in presentations and discussions;
  • acquire in-depth knowledge of their chosen areas of specialization;
  • the motivation to implement change and to improve existing management practices;
  • an ability to withstand sustained pressure and to meet strict deadlines.

ADMISSION REQUIREMENTS

  1.  A good Bachelor’s Degree or an equivalent professional qualification
  2. A minimum of 2 years working experience in a management or executive position. Where necessary, potential candidates may be interviewed
  3. Proficiency in English language (where necessary candidates may be required to sit for an English language proficiency test)
  4. A minimum score of 550 (PBT-TOEFL), 213 (CBT-TOEFL), 6.0 (IELTS) or 6.0 (EPT) is required for international students.

. Student Pass/Visa

International students in Malaysia need to obtain a Student Pass from the Malaysian Immigration Department. The authorities will need to be satisfied that:

  • You have been offered a place for a full time course at an approved public or private institution of higher learning.
  • You have sufficient financial resources to support yourself in Malaysia without seeking employment.
  • You are of good health and character and that you have a genuine intention to enter Malaysia solely for study purposes and intend to leave Malaysia upon completion of your studies.
Our university will prepare a student pass on your behalf in Malaysia prior to your arrival by submitting the following documents:
  • Offer letter from the university
  • 2 photocopies of your passport
  • 2 photographs
  • Personal bond signed by our university

Once your application is approved by the immigration, we will send you your student pass in a week time. After receiving the student pass, you can then make further arrangements to come to Malaysia .

Once you reach Malaysia , you are required to hand-over your passport to the Management Centre in order for us to arrange for your student visa.

Please note that you will be fined RM500 if you enter Malaysia without the student pass

Note: Special procedures apply for students from the People's Republic of China . Please consult Malaysian Embassy in Beijing or the Chinese Embassy in Kuala Lumpur.

program duration

i. Part-time programme - 2 years 6 months (8 semesters). Total of 14 subjects - 2 subjects / semester (if student opts for 2 extra courses).

ii. Full-time programme - 1 year 6 months (5 semesters) 4 subjects / semester. Total 16 subjects (if students opts for 2 extra courses)

Total number of subjects = 16 (48 credit hours. The dissertation carries 6 credit hours) If the student opts for a dissertation, it must be submitted to the Management Centre at most 6 months after final 7th semester. Full-time students may begin with the dissertation early in the 3rd/4th semester while for the part-time students in the 5th/6th semester.

class schedule

Classes for for the full-time programme are on weekdays (Monday - Friday) after working hours ( 6.30 p.m. - 10.00 p.m. ).

Classes for part-time programme are on weekends:

Saturday ( 3.00 p.m. - 6.30 p.m. )

Sunday ( 9.00 a.m. - 12.30 p.m. )
